Considerations for Design Application
While Winter Rowan Berries is versatile, there are a few factors to consider when applying it to different products:
- Small Lettering and Delicate Details: These elements require careful placement and proper stabilizer use to maintain clarity and definition.
- Textured Fabric: While the design works well on most fabrics, textured surfaces may affect stitch density and overall appearance. Test on scrap fabric before proceeding.
- Thick Towels and Stretchy Baby Clothes: Ensure hoop size and stabilizer type are appropriate to prevent distortion or puckering.
- Dark Fabric: Light-colored thread may not show up clearly. Always check contrast and consider using a printable mockup for accurate visualization.
- Curved Surfaces: Designs like Winter Rowan Berries should be tested on curved areas such as pillow covers or wall pockets to ensure even stitching.
By being mindful of these considerations, you can ensure that the final product maintains its visual appeal and emotional impact.

Practical Embroidery Tips
To ensure the best results when working with Winter Rowan Berries, follow these practical embroidery notes:
- Test on Scrap Fabric: Always run a quick test to assess stitch density, thread color contrast, and overall appearance.
- Confirm Hoop Size: Choose a hoop that accommodates the design without stretching or distorting the stitches.
- Use Proper Stabilizer: Opt for a tear-away or water-soluble stabilizer to support delicate details and maintain fabric integrity.
- Check Small Details After Stitching: Inspect the finished product under good lighting to ensure all elements are clear and well-defined.
- Commercial Licensing: Confirm that you have the necessary rights to sell the finished product before offering it to customers.
By following these steps, you’ll maximize the quality and appeal of your Winter Rowan Berries projects, ensuring they meet both artistic and commercial standards.
